Fossils of Revelwood

There are four fossils to be found in the Revelwood region. Each of them is located in a specific part of the map, often well-guarded by environmental challenges or hidden within the terrain.

First Fossil: Trilobites

The first fossil can be found in the Mark of Sameth, to the west of the Ancient Spire – Revelwood. The place is full of Scavengers; thus, you need to gear up.

Just go straight from the entrance, then find the three bomb barrels near the rubble

Make it explode to expose the Fossil in the Rubble

Second Fossil: Single Gastropod

The second fossil is located directly south of the Ancient Spire – Revelwood. This place is easier to tack down compared to the first fossil, but be wary since the fossil is inside a cave full of spiders.

You must locate the entrance of the cave first. (The image below shows my POV at the entrance of the cave)

Once you enter the cave, turn left, then you’ll see a Grappling Hook Pull Anchor. Grapple up there, then you’ll see the second fossil, the “Single Gastropod” covered in spider’s web.

Third Fossil: Trilobite Imprint

This fossil can be found to the south of the Old Rye Trade Outpost, southeast of the Ancient Spire. It can be found inside a cave full of plant monsters.

You must first locate the entrance of the cave. (The image below shows my POV at the entrance of the cave).

You need to mine a bit of the rubble to be able to obtain it. (Image below shows the close up look)

Fourth Fossil: Gastropods

The last of the fossils is positioned south of the Northern Caravan Camp, and east from Fawnsong Frontier. Quietly, one of the most secluded parts of Revelwood and you’re going to have to be a bit careful here since the fossil is inside an Enshrouded Cave.

The location is an underground cave so you need to find the crack entrance. (The image below shows my POV at the entrance of the cave).

Just go straight from the entrance, in the deepest part of the cave, you’ll see the “Gastropods” Fossil.

You need to mine the rubble for you to be able to get it. (Image below shows the close up look)

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s)

What are fossils used for in Enshrouded?
Fossils in Enshrouded are collectibles that can be showcased within your base using the Fossil Showcase Table. They are purely aesthetic, so go on and show them off.

How do I unlock the Ancient Spire – Revelwood?
You need to finish out some of the quest line of Enshrouded and level up your flame strength until Revelwood opens up Ancient Spire. Once it’s opened, you have to defeat the challenge of Ancient Spire, at which point it will become one of your fast-travel points.

How do I display fossils in my base?
After collecting fossils, you can display them on the Fossil Showcase Table, a new decorative item introduced in the latest update. You can craft this table using materials/resources found in the game and by interacting with the Carpenter.
